AGNES HIGGS WEBSTER

Mrs. Agnes Higgs Webster was born 1 March 1850 at Chelton, England. She emigrated and crossed the plains with her parents in 1857. She later met and married Levi Webster. The wedding was solemnized in the Salt Lake Endowment House, Salt Lake City. She was very industrious and full of life at all times. She was a very good housekeeper and a faithful wife and mother of 11 children.

She saw many hard and trying times while raising her family on the pioneer homestead. Having a great testimony of the truths of the gospel, she was set apart to care for the sick and to prepare the dead for burial.

After a lingering illness during which she still saw to her duties for burials, she passed away at 3:00 p.m. Sunday afternoon 31 December 1893.
